Tracing the Roots of House

Born in the hustling clubs of Chicago during the mid-1980s, house music quickly became. Its infectious rhythms and soulful samples provided a soundtrack for a community yearning for something fresh. DJs like Larry Heard were the pioneers, blending disco, funk, and soul into a sound that was both innovative.

From its humble beginnings, house music spread like wildfire, influencing dance floors across the globe. Offshoots emerged, each with their own unique twist, from the techy sounds of Detroit to the pumping rhythms of New York.

Today,the house genre continues to evolve. It remains a essential force in electronic music, influencing countless artists and connecting people on the dance floor.

From Chicago to the World: The Global Sound of House

Born in the vibrant clubs of 1980s Chicago, house music quickly took over the world. Driven by a pulsing beat, soulful samples, and an infectious vibe, it resonated universally with people.

From its humble beginnings in local clubs, house music transformed into a global phenomenon. House music has influenced countless other genres, mixing with elements of pop to create new and innovative sounds.

Over the globe, house music connects people on the dance floor, celebrating a love for its captivating sound.
